Product Description
An ABB Analog Output Module acts as the interface that translates numerical data from the control logic into a physical current or voltage signal. This transition is critical for governing equipment that operates on a spectrum, such as a valve that needs to be partially open or a motor that needs to run at a specific frequency. These modules are engineered to provide high-resolution outputs with minimal signal drift, ensuring that the command sent by the controller is reflected accurately in the field.
Technical Parameters
The performance of these modules is defined by their ability to maintain signal integrity over time:
- Signal Ranges: Support for standard industrial outputs including 4-20 mA, 0-20 mA, +/- 10V, and 0-10V DC.
- Resolution: High-bit depth (typically 12-bit to 16-bit) providing thousands of incremental steps for ultra-fine control.
- Accuracy and Linearity: Low deviation rates to ensure the output stays true to the digital input across the entire range.
- Settling Time: Rapid response rates to ensure that physical changes occur almost immediately after a logic update.
- Load Impedance: Designed to drive various ranges of resistive loads without signal degradation.
- Channel Isolation: Robust galvanic isolation between channels and the system bus to prevent electrical interference.

Safety and Maintenance Precautions
- Shielded Cabling: Always use twisted-pair shielded cables for analog signals to prevent electromagnetic interference from distorting the output.
- Grounding Practices: Ensure a consistent reference ground to avoid ground loops, which can cause significant errors in analog output accuracy.
- Signal Range Matching: Confirm that the actuator’s input requirements (e.g., 4-20 mA) perfectly match the module’s configured hardware and software output range.
- Calibration Checks: Periodic calibration is recommended to account for the natural aging of electronic components and to maintain peak accuracy over years of service.
- Cable Separation: Keep analog output lines physically separated from high-voltage AC power lines to minimize induced noise and signal jitter.
Industry Applications
Analog output modules are indispensable in sectors requiring modulated control:
- Chemical Processing: Precisely controlling the position of proportional valves for liquid blending and flow control.
- Metals and Mining: Regulating the speed of variable frequency drives (VFDs) for heavy-duty conveyors and pumps.
- HVAC Systems: Modulating steam valves and damper actuators to maintain strict temperature and humidity levels in cleanrooms.
- Power Generation: Controlling the excitation systems of generators and the positioning of fuel feed regulators.
- Water Management: Adjusting the speed of dosing pumps to maintain specific chemical concentrations in treated water.
